OVH Cloud OVH Cloud

Redirection ports // locaux Win2k

10 réponses
Avatar
Ender
Bonjour,
Voici ce que j'ai lu dans la FAQ d'un serveur d'impression axis :

> Windows does not allow you to capture a local port (LPT1 for example)
> and send it to another local port (the Axis port). Sending the data to a
> network path is usually the only solution.

Est-il vraiment impossible de rediriger un port lpt vers un port local de
type axis ou tcp/ip (e.g. LPT1@169.254.128.1) ?

Meme en usant de script perl par exemple?
La commande mode ne permet de faire que des redirection vers COM et la
commande net use necessite un nom de partage de type \\serveur\printer, que
je n'ai pas dans le cas d'un serveur d'impression.


Merci d'avance.

--

Erwan DAVID
Biologie & Informatique
Visitez : www.biovaria.com





---
Outgoing mail is certified Virus Free.
Checked by AVG anti-virus system (http://www.grisoft.com).
Version: 6.0.521 / Virus Database: 319 - Release Date: 23/09/2003

10 réponses

Avatar
Phil
Bonjour,

Je ne comprend pas exatement ton pb !

Mais sous Windows (session dos)

la commande : net use lpt1: Serveurpartage
redirige ton port lpt1 vers une imprimante réseau
si tu as un "vielle appli dos" qui imprime uniquement sur LPT1 c'est la
solution
pour annuler net use lpt1: /d

Phil

"Ender" a écrit dans le message de
news:blj8o2$mjd$
Bonjour,
Voici ce que j'ai lu dans la FAQ d'un serveur d'impression axis :

> Windows does not allow you to capture a local port (LPT1 for example)
> and send it to another local port (the Axis port). Sending the data to a
> network path is usually the only solution.

Est-il vraiment impossible de rediriger un port lpt vers un port local de
type axis ou tcp/ip (e.g. ) ?

Meme en usant de script perl par exemple?
La commande mode ne permet de faire que des redirection vers COM et la
commande net use necessite un nom de partage de type serveurprinter,


que
je n'ai pas dans le cas d'un serveur d'impression.


Merci d'avance.

--

Erwan DAVID
Biologie & Informatique
Visitez : www.biovaria.com





---
Outgoing mail is certified Virus Free.
Checked by AVG anti-virus system (http://www.grisoft.com).
Version: 6.0.521 / Virus Database: 319 - Release Date: 23/09/2003




Avatar
Phil
Bonjour,

Je ne comprend pas exatement ton pb !

Mais sous Windows (session dos)

la commande : net use lpt1: Serveurpartage
redirige ton port lpt1 vers une imprimante réseau
si tu as un "vielle appli dos" qui imprime uniquement sur LPT1 c'est la
solution
pour annuler net use lpt1: /d

Phil

"Ender" a écrit dans le message de
news:blj8o2$mjd$
Bonjour,
Voici ce que j'ai lu dans la FAQ d'un serveur d'impression axis :

> Windows does not allow you to capture a local port (LPT1 for example)
> and send it to another local port (the Axis port). Sending the data to a
> network path is usually the only solution.

Est-il vraiment impossible de rediriger un port lpt vers un port local de
type axis ou tcp/ip (e.g. ) ?

Meme en usant de script perl par exemple?
La commande mode ne permet de faire que des redirection vers COM et la
commande net use necessite un nom de partage de type serveurprinter,


que
je n'ai pas dans le cas d'un serveur d'impression.


Merci d'avance.

--

Erwan DAVID
Biologie & Informatique
Visitez : www.biovaria.com





---
Outgoing mail is certified Virus Free.
Checked by AVG anti-virus system (http://www.grisoft.com).
Version: 6.0.521 / Virus Database: 319 - Release Date: 23/09/2003




Avatar
Phil
Bonjour,

Je ne comprend pas exatement ton pb !

Mais sous Windows (session dos)

la commande : net use lpt1: Serveurpartage
redirige ton port lpt1 vers une imprimante réseau
si tu as un "vielle appli dos" qui imprime uniquement sur LPT1 c'est la
solution
pour annuler net use lpt1: /d

Phil

"Ender" a écrit dans le message de
news:blj8o2$mjd$
Bonjour,
Voici ce que j'ai lu dans la FAQ d'un serveur d'impression axis :

> Windows does not allow you to capture a local port (LPT1 for example)
> and send it to another local port (the Axis port). Sending the data to a
> network path is usually the only solution.

Est-il vraiment impossible de rediriger un port lpt vers un port local de
type axis ou tcp/ip (e.g. ) ?

Meme en usant de script perl par exemple?
La commande mode ne permet de faire que des redirection vers COM et la
commande net use necessite un nom de partage de type serveurprinter,


que
je n'ai pas dans le cas d'un serveur d'impression.


Merci d'avance.

--

Erwan DAVID
Biologie & Informatique
Visitez : www.biovaria.com





---
Outgoing mail is certified Virus Free.
Checked by AVG anti-virus system (http://www.grisoft.com).
Version: 6.0.521 / Virus Database: 319 - Release Date: 23/09/2003




Avatar
Phil
Bonjour,

Je ne comprend pas exatement ton pb !

Mais sous Windows (session dos)

la commande : net use lpt1: Serveurpartage
redirige ton port lpt1 vers une imprimante réseau
si tu as un "vielle appli dos" qui imprime uniquement sur LPT1 c'est la
solution
pour annuler net use lpt1: /d

Phil

"Ender" a écrit dans le message de
news:blj8o2$mjd$
Bonjour,
Voici ce que j'ai lu dans la FAQ d'un serveur d'impression axis :

> Windows does not allow you to capture a local port (LPT1 for example)
> and send it to another local port (the Axis port). Sending the data to a
> network path is usually the only solution.

Est-il vraiment impossible de rediriger un port lpt vers un port local de
type axis ou tcp/ip (e.g. ) ?

Meme en usant de script perl par exemple?
La commande mode ne permet de faire que des redirection vers COM et la
commande net use necessite un nom de partage de type serveurprinter,


que
je n'ai pas dans le cas d'un serveur d'impression.


Merci d'avance.

--

Erwan DAVID
Biologie & Informatique
Visitez : www.biovaria.com





---
Outgoing mail is certified Virus Free.
Checked by AVG anti-virus system (http://www.grisoft.com).
Version: 6.0.521 / Virus Database: 319 - Release Date: 23/09/2003




Avatar
Phil
Re Bonjour

Mais cela ne marche pas sur sa propre machine !


Phil
"Ender" a écrit dans le message de
news:blj8o2$mjd$
Bonjour,
Voici ce que j'ai lu dans la FAQ d'un serveur d'impression axis :

> Windows does not allow you to capture a local port (LPT1 for example)
> and send it to another local port (the Axis port). Sending the data to a
> network path is usually the only solution.

Est-il vraiment impossible de rediriger un port lpt vers un port local de
type axis ou tcp/ip (e.g. ) ?

Meme en usant de script perl par exemple?
La commande mode ne permet de faire que des redirection vers COM et la
commande net use necessite un nom de partage de type serveurprinter,


que
je n'ai pas dans le cas d'un serveur d'impression.


Merci d'avance.

--

Erwan DAVID
Biologie & Informatique
Visitez : www.biovaria.com





---
Outgoing mail is certified Virus Free.
Checked by AVG anti-virus system (http://www.grisoft.com).
Version: 6.0.521 / Virus Database: 319 - Release Date: 23/09/2003




Avatar
Phil
Desole pour tous ces posts mais je ne voyai pas ma reponse (pb de cache ou
de rafraichissement !)

Phil
"Ender" a écrit dans le message de
news:blj8o2$mjd$
Bonjour,
Voici ce que j'ai lu dans la FAQ d'un serveur d'impression axis :

> Windows does not allow you to capture a local port (LPT1 for example)
> and send it to another local port (the Axis port). Sending the data to a
> network path is usually the only solution.

Est-il vraiment impossible de rediriger un port lpt vers un port local de
type axis ou tcp/ip (e.g. ) ?

Meme en usant de script perl par exemple?
La commande mode ne permet de faire que des redirection vers COM et la
commande net use necessite un nom de partage de type serveurprinter,


que
je n'ai pas dans le cas d'un serveur d'impression.


Merci d'avance.

--

Erwan DAVID
Biologie & Informatique
Visitez : www.biovaria.com





---
Outgoing mail is certified Virus Free.
Checked by AVG anti-virus system (http://www.grisoft.com).
Version: 6.0.521 / Virus Database: 319 - Release Date: 23/09/2003




Avatar
Ender
Phil wrote:
Re Bonjour

Mais cela ne marche pas sur sa propre machine !




En effet, je me permet de préciser le probléme mais avant tout merci de ton
aide

Avant, j'utilisai 3 imprimantes sur le meme pc (je l'appel pc1). En local,
tout etait correct et sur le reseau, j'utilisai la capture de port (w98) ou
net use pour w2k pour que les applis dos impriment via le pc1. -> ok

Maintenant, pour "decharger" le pc1 des taches d'impression, j'ai acquis un
serveur d'impression qui permet d'installer les imprimantes "comme" des
imprimantes locales sur chaque pc mais sur un port différent de lpt (soit un
port tcp/ip soit type axis, du nom du serveur d'impression). Je tente donc
de rediriger le port lpt local vers ce port virtuel (qui est également
local). Et je n'y arrive pas.

Mais si sur un pc j'installe les imprimantes sur un port quelconque (par ex.
tcp/ip) et que sur les autre pc, j'installe les imprimantes en tant
qu'imprimante reseau, ca marche mais un des pc ( celui ou sont installer les
imprimantes sur le port virtuel) on ne peut pas imprimer...


Voila, c'est plus clair ?

Merci encore.


begin 666 smile.gif
M1TE&.#EA#P`/`)$!`````+^_O___`````"'Y! $```$`+ `````/`````(N
MC V9QY$"X6(@6GGJO0!)+3RA$XDA:&Y6JGXMIX$K%G,8^2EE]G:4?&ID%+Y#
#`0`[
`
end
Avatar
Phil
Bonjour,

Fais des "croisements" !

Chaque pc a un port axis et imprime en direct (appli windows) et
l'imprimante et partagée.

Sur le pc ou il y a une appli dos NET USE LPT1: AUTREPCIMPPARTAGéE

Phil

"Ender" a écrit dans le message de
news:blkpvc$o2r$
Phil wrote:
> Re Bonjour
>
> Mais cela ne marche pas sur sa propre machine !
>
>
En effet, je me permet de préciser le probléme mais avant tout merci de


ton
aide

Avant, j'utilisai 3 imprimantes sur le meme pc (je l'appel pc1). En local,
tout etait correct et sur le reseau, j'utilisai la capture de port (w98)


ou
net use pour w2k pour que les applis dos impriment via le pc1. -> ok

Maintenant, pour "decharger" le pc1 des taches d'impression, j'ai acquis


un
serveur d'impression qui permet d'installer les imprimantes "comme" des
imprimantes locales sur chaque pc mais sur un port différent de lpt (soit


un
port tcp/ip soit type axis, du nom du serveur d'impression). Je tente


donc
de rediriger le port lpt local vers ce port virtuel (qui est également
local). Et je n'y arrive pas.

Mais si sur un pc j'installe les imprimantes sur un port quelconque (par


ex.
tcp/ip) et que sur les autre pc, j'installe les imprimantes en tant
qu'imprimante reseau, ca marche mais un des pc ( celui ou sont installer


les
imprimantes sur le port virtuel) on ne peut pas imprimer...


Voila, c'est plus clair ?

Merci encore.





Avatar
Ender
Phil wrote:
Bonjour,

Fais des "croisements" !

Chaque pc a un port axis et imprime en direct (appli windows) et
l'imprimante et partagée.

Sur le pc ou il y a une appli dos NET USE LPT1: AUTREPCIMPPARTAGéE

Phil




Excellente idée, merci beaucoup, je teste dès que possible.

Comme quoi avec un peu de logique, on arrive a tout.

--
Erwan
Avatar
smain
Salut

Vous pouvez mapper l'imprimante réseau avec un port local.

Pour W2k et Windows NT, vous pouvez utiliser la commande suivante:

net use lpt3 nom_serveurprinter / persistent:yes

Ceci fonctionne également avec LPT1 et LPT2 tant qu'il n'existe pas de
périphérique local sur l'un ou l'autre de ces ports.

Smain